Triangle QRS has been translated to create triangle Q'R'S'. RS = R'S' = 2 units, angles S and S' are both 28 degrees, and angles R and R' are both 32 degrees. Which postulate below would prove the two triangles are congruent? SSS SAS ASA AAS

jhonyy9:

- because given that angles S and S' are equal and angle R and angle R' are equal and that side RS equal side R'S' - and because the side RS is between angles S and R and the side R'S' is between angles R' and S' so this postulate will be angle-side -angle so ASA hope this is understandably and will help you
